 I think I know what he's referring to.
 
 The Big 4 recently released some high end weapons into open use like my Rail Rifle. I hadn't laid hands on that in a while, basically since I left the Ishakone Watch. There's a fair amount of chatter from the same suppliers that the latest models of dropsuits might be hitting the private market pretty soon. Probably some of the functions and features will be updated...nothing major but it will be noticable.
 
 Some of the factions have been pretty loath to let out their high end kit or simply didn't have it ready for mass market till recently. My connections tell me that Caldari Heavy Dropsuits and possibly Recon dropsuits might be available in the next month or two. If that's true we might very well see Amarr, Gal, and Minmatar kit surfacing around that time as well. Additionally, one of our corp logisitics officers was contracting for some Kaalakiota rail rifles, hives, and sniper systems also got wind that the MagSec SMGs will likely hit open market soon as well.
 
 Long story short I think we might be getting some fresh kit in the system.
 
 
 The second half of the deal is really speculative. Some VERY quite buzz about one time use neural re-map treatments available in the near future. Word is that it would re-map some of your muscle memory and with some somatic conditioning you gain some technical skill sets like mastering a new dropsuit or weapons system overnight...the big catch is that they have to "re-format" the neural pathways so you lose something, maybe memories or other hard skills. Honestly, I think its all probably some smoke talk. Even if it wasn't I'm not sure I want anyone dipping into my wetware too much anymore. I can learn a new weapon or suit, I can't get my memories back if I loose them.
